Конференция "Сети" » htmldocument и элемент web формы select
 
  • Andrey.Beliakov © (06.09.08 23:20) [0]
    Как можно попробовать вытащить список из web формы с помощью htmldocument для дальнейшей обработки! К примеру, записать его в combobox (это как пример). Совсем идей нет
  • easy © (07.09.08 21:04) [1]
    procedure TForm1.FormCreate(Sender: TObject);
    begin
     WebBrowser1.Navigate('http://www.google.ru/advanced_search');
     ComboBox1.Style:=csDropDownList;
    end;

    procedure TForm1.WebBrowser1DocumentComplete(Sender: TObject;
     const pDisp: IDispatch; var URL: OleVariant);
    var
     select: OleVariant;
     i: integer;
    begin
     select:=WebBrowser1.OleObject.document.all.item('lr');
     for i:=0 to select.length-1 do
       ComboBox1.Items.Add(select.item(i).innerText);
     ComboBox1.ItemIndex:=0;
    end;

  • Andrey.Beliakov © (08.09.08 11:22) [2]
    Спасибо огромное! Оказлось так просто
 
Конференция "Сети" » htmldocument и элемент web формы select
Есть новые Нет новых   [134432   +19][b:0][p:0.001]